This book updates and expands on various aspects of the
vasculature's microenvironment and how these regulate
differentiation and assembly. Discussed in this new edition are
efforts to capitalize on combing engineering techniques, to study
and manipulate various biophysical cues, including: endothelial
cell- pericyte interactions (Davis), mechanical forces to regulate
vascularization in three-dimensional constructs (Levenberg), how
matrix properties and oxygen tension regulate vascular fate and
assembly (Gerecht), biophysical cues in relation to vascular aging
(Ferreira), 3D printing of complex vascularized tissue (Hibino),
the harnessing of biophysical cues for therapeutic vasculature
interfacing with the damaged brain (Segura) and finally, the
infarcted heart (Grayson). This second edition of Biophysical
Regulation of Vascular Differentiation and Assembly provides an
interdisciplinary view of vasculature regulation thru various
biophysical cues and presents recent advances in measuring and
controlling such parameters. This book will be of interest to
biologists, biophysicists and engineers who work with vascular
differentiation and assembly.
